Skip to content

移动端web开发

Awesome Mobile Web Development Awesome

创建出色的移动网络体验所需的一切.

贡献指南

Articles and Documentation

Books

Specifications from W3C for Enhancing Mobile Web Experience

Talks

Auditing Tools

  • Lighthouse - 网络应用程序和网页的分析工具.
  • Mobile-Friendly Test - 用于测试您的网站是否适合移动设备的工具.
  • PageSpeed Insights - 分析您的页面并提供提高下载速度建议的工具.
  • PageSpeed - 自动优化网站的网络服务器模块.
  • Site Speed Checker - 将您的移动网站的速度与其他网站进行比较.
  • Test Your Mobile Speed - 来自 Google 的工具,可对移动网站执行全面的速度检查.
  • Webpagetest - 使用真实浏览器和真实消费者连接速度从多个位置进行网站速度测试.

Platform Monitoring

Other Useful Tools and Libraries

  • Browsersync - 省时的同步浏览器测试.
  • Eruda - 移动网络浏览器的控制台.
  • Interact.js - 拖放、调整大小和多点触摸手势,具有惯性和捕捉功能,适用于现代浏览器.
  • Fastclick - 删除旧浏览器中的 300 毫秒延迟.
  • Lozad.js - 使用 IntersectionObserver API 的高性能、轻型和可配置的延迟加载器
  • React Dates - 一个易于国际化、适合移动设备的日期选择器 React 库,适用于网络.
  • Screen Sizes - 所有流行智能手机的屏幕尺寸列表.
  • Shiny - 移动网站的闪亮反射.
  • Slideout - 适用于您的移动网络应用程序的独立轻量级导航菜单.
  • Swiper - 具有硬件加速转换功能的最现代的移动触摸滑块.
  • Web Inspector Remote (Weinre) - 用于在非主流浏览器中调试站点的 Web 检查器.
  • Web Starter Kit - 多设备网站的工作流程.
  • Workbox - 用于向 Web 应用程序添加离线支持的 JavaScript 库.
  • WorkerDOM - 提供 Web Workers 内部 DOM 完整表示的库.

License

CC0

在法律允许的范围内, @myshov 已放弃该作品的所有版权和相关或邻接权.